The table below provides summary statistics and salary benchmarking for jobs advertised in the West Midlands requiring DNS skills. It covers permanent job vacancies from the 6 months leading up to 14 January 2026, with comparisons to the same periods in the previous two years.

6 months to
14 Jan 2026
Same period 2025 Same period 2024
Rank 113 113 61
Rank change year-on-year 0 -52 +90
Permanent jobs citing DNS 66 88 135
As % of all permanent jobs in the West Midlands 1.25% 2.12% 3.58%
As % of the Communications & Networking category 5.41% 12.92% 17.95%
Number of salaries quoted 46 55 120
10th Percentile £27,250 - £28,063
25th Percentile £27,900 £32,500 £35,656
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£32,000 £35,000 £42,500
Median % change year-on-year -8.57% -17.65% +6.25%
75th Percentile £57,500 £40,500 £52,500
90th Percentile £70,625 £53,000 £57,385
England median annual salary £36,500 £45,000 £45,000
% change year-on-year -18.89% - -5.26%
